Lot 333

A VICTORIAN ENGRAVED MUSTARD POT with a scroll bordered base & a knop finial, by John Evans, London 1854 and a Victorian mustard pot with a low-domed cover & pierced sides, crested, by Richard Burbidge, London 1889 (both with blue glass liners); each approx. 3.5" (9 cms) high; 10.5 oz weighable silver 92)
£150 - £200
